coming shortly....should look like this:
Table of Contents Fast Company (Alex Schroeder)…………………………...3 Wear and Tear (Mátyás “Urban” Hartyándi)....…………….5 Catwomen and Lion-Men (Calithena)……………….……..5 The Time-Displaced (Tim “Sniderman” Snider)…....…...….7 Cult Leader (Lee Reynoldson)……………………………..9 The Familiar Spirit (James A. Smith)……………………...11 Knights & Knaves (Duncan Jones & Sean Still)……....…14 Khosura, Part II (Gabor Lux)…………………………….15 Killing Monsters You Can’t Kill (Jeff Rients)……………..39 Creepies & Crawlies (various)……………….……………40 The Godzillas Will Breath On You (Geoff McKinney)...…43 Futa-kuchi-onna (Ian & Andrew Baggley)…...…..…….….47 Urgent Care Cleric (Jonathan Linneman & Kelvin Green)..48 Education of a Magic-User (Douglas Cox)……………….49 Trolls will be Trolls (Heron Prior)……………………..…50 Time For Tea (Clarabelle Chong)…….………………...…51 Heart of Darkness (Lord Kilgore)………………………...52 Laboratory of the Asmodean Techno-Mage (P. Mullen)….53 Special Properties of Gemstones (Wayne Rossi)………….54 The Coinage of Ilthar (Calithena)…….…………...………55 Artifacts, Adjuncts, & Oddments (various)………….……56 Lost Dragonia (James Mishler)………………………....…57 Tables for Fables (Age of Fable)………………………….78 Weird Treasure Containers (Telecanter)…………………..80 Moldvay-esque Adventure Generator (Michael David, Jr.)..80 Dungeon Modules (Geoffrey O. Dale)……...……………81 Hobgoblin Halls (Joshua Mackay)………………………..83 The Shrine that Glittered (Patrice Crespy)………………..86 Moulin Rouge 1955 (Jerry Stratton)……………………....94 Random’s Assortment (Thinker, Random, and Jensen)…...98 The Darkness Beneath (Chris Robert)……………….….100 Merlyn’s Mystical Mirror (Hargrove/Hewlett/Pookie).….121 Everyone is Here to Have Fun (Paul Stormberg)……..…129 One-Off Con Adventures (Tim Kask)…………………..133 Dougal Must Die! (Steve Robertson)……………...135 Dungeon Geomorphs (Tim Ballew)……………………..137
